import socket
import subprocess
def load_personality(name: str, personality: str, system: str, special_instructions: str = None):
if special_instructions:
special_instructions = special_instructions + '\n'
else:
special_instructions = ''
desktop_env = get_current_desktop()
if len(desktop_env):
desktop_env_str = f'The desktop environment is {desktop_env}.'
desktop_env_bg_str = """If you launch a GUI program, you need to launch the command in the background and check the return code to verify it was started successfully.\n"""
else:
desktop_env_str = 'The system does not have a desktop environment.'
desktop_env_bg_str = ''
return {
'role': 'system',
'content': f"""PERSONALITY:
{name} is an AI running on {system}, given the personality of {personality}. Interact with the user via this personality and ALWAYS stay in character.
{name} is an expert in Linux systems management and Bash, having dozens of years of experience. {name} has been tasked with administering this system.
The user is {name}'s owner.
SYSTEM INFO:
The system's hostname is "{socket.gethostname()}", which can be thought of as {name}'s "body". {name} has an intimate knowledge of this system.
The output of `uname -a` is `{get_uname_info()}`
{desktop_env_str}
INSTRUCTIONS:
Stay in character.
Behave like {personality}.
Show emotion.
{special_instructions}The interface with the user is set up so that you can send messages without waiting for a response from the user. When you are ready for the user's response, use `end_my_response` to return the input to them.
You are able to interact with the system via a Bash interpreter. When executing Bash commands, do not make any assumptions and be thorough in your data gathering. Anticipate the user's needs. Preform multiple steps if necessary.
{desktop_env_bg_str}"""
}
def get_uname_info():
try:
output = subprocess.check_output(['uname', '-a'], universal_newlines=True)
return output.strip()
except subprocess.CalledProcessError as e:
return "An error occurred while trying to fetch system information: " + str(e)
def get_current_desktop():
return subprocess.check_output("echo $XDG_CURRENT_DESKTOP", shell=True).decode().strip()
